The Allure of Chanel, By Paul Morand: Book review

This handsome edition will make the perfect Christmas gift for the fashionista if only for the sexy illustrations by Karl Lagerfeld.

Should the recipient deign to read Coco's self-portrait, she is in for a treat.

Along with a little couture wisdom ("if a dress doesn't fit on the shoulder, it will never fit"), there is much cranky opinion on topics ranging from Picasso's impenetrable art ("for me, like a logarithm table") to couples ("inhuman, an artificial creation") and, of course, Coco Chanel: "I would make a very bad dead person… I would grow restless."
